在C++中,運行庫(Runtime Library)是程序運行時所需的庫文件 1. Visual Studio: 如果你使用的是Visual Studio,運行庫的配置通常在項目屬性中設置。請...
在C++中,運行庫是預編譯的代碼集合,它們為程序提供了基本的函數和操作。要在C++項目中使用運行庫,你需要確保已經正確安裝了這些庫。以下是一些常見C++運行庫的安裝方法: 1. Windows上的運...
在C++中,全局變量是在整個程序范圍內都可以訪問的變量。在類中使用全局變量時,需要注意以下幾點: 1. 全局變量應該在類外部定義和初始化。 2. 類中的成員函數可以訪問全局變量,但需要在成員函數內部...
C++ 全局變量的生命周期是整個程序的運行時間,從程序開始執行到程序結束 在 C++ 中,全局變量在程序的主函數(main)之前被初始化,并在程序結束時銷毀。這意味著全局變量在程序的整個生命周期內都...
C++全局變量對程序性能的影響主要體現在以下幾個方面: 1. 內存占用:全局變量在程序的整個生命周期內占用內存空間。如果全局變量的數量和大小不合適,可能會導致內存資源浪費或不足,從而影響程序性能。 ...
在C++中,全局變量是在整個程序范圍內都可以訪問的變量。在函數中使用全局變量時,需要注意以下幾點技巧: 1. 限制全局變量的使用:盡量減少全局變量的使用,以降低程序的復雜性和潛在的錯誤。全局變量會增...
在C++中,全局變量的命名規范應該遵循以下原則: 1. 使用大寫字母和下劃線來分隔單詞,例如:`MY_GLOBAL_VARIABLE`。 2. 避免使用單個字母作為變量名,除非它是通用的縮寫,例如:...
在C++中,可以通過以下方法來限制全局變量的作用域: 1. 將全局變量聲明為局部變量:將全局變量放在某個函數內部,這樣它的作用域就僅限于該函數。當函數執行完畢后,局部變量會被銷毀。 ```cpp ...
在C++中,全局變量在多線程環境下的安全性是一個重要的問題。全局變量在多個線程之間共享,因此需要特別注意以避免數據競爭(data race)和其他并發問題。 為了確保全局變量在多線程中的安全性,可以...
在C++中,全局變量的內存分配發生在程序啟動時,當C++運行時環境初始化并加載可執行文件時。全局變量存儲在程序的數據段(data segment)中,這是進程的只讀內存區域。數據段用于存儲已初始化的全...